What is Lymphatic Drainage?

Manual Lymph Drainage is a systematic technique directed toward the superficial tissues, with the intent of accelerating the movement of lymphatic fluids in the body. This technique stimulates the immune system by increasing the production of lymphocytes in the lymph nodes and improving the body's metabolism. It helps to drain stagnant fluids, toxins, and proteins from the interstitial fluid, helping the to rid the body of toxins and waste materials. The slow rhythmic pace of this technique is very relaxing and stimulates the parasympathetic nervous system, which in turn is helpful in relieving stress, depression, and some types of insomnia. MLD promotes the balance of the body's internal chemistry, purifies and regenerates tissues, helps to normalize the functions of organs, and enhances the function of the immune system.
